| Windsong My silence is an ocean, Rolling waves of songs Upon my lips, When gentle breeze Breaks into a tune Humming, weaving its way Into my tearful eyes ~*~ I listen Seeking the passion Buried deep within the solitude, My mind sings a song Consuming the nothingness Of hands not touching And hearts not feeling ~*~ Dewdrops are washing The sorrow of my windsong, Sky hands are spinning Slowly in deep velvet… Alone I sing with the trees In gentle sigh ~*~ Blue shadows listen To my song that blooms Like flowers Flowing from a lonely heart, Whispers softly spoken In dreams adrift upon the wind ~*~ Wind… Long, delicate fingers playing The notes on stormy nights, Caressing gentle rain, Heart’s music tender Softly glowing, My cries falling… ~*~ Moonbeams play Embracing me in silver rays And stars echo my mournful song Fading into shadows, A lost soul tossed On sound’s blue waves Of the pearly moon ~*~ Listen… And you will hear my heart Beating on tempo of love songs, Look… And you will see me Dance with the trees That gently dip and sway, Feel… |
